Frequently asked questions

How do you pronounce "submit" in American English?

In American English, "submit" is pronounced as /səbˈmɪt/. The stress is on the second syllable, "mit," which sounds like "mit" in "mittens."

What is the British pronunciation of "submit"?

In British English, "submit" is also pronounced /səbˈmɪt/, with the same stress pattern as in American English. The pronunciation remains consistent across both dialects.

Are there any common mistakes when pronouncing "submit"?

A common mistake is misplacing the stress, saying "SUB-mit" instead of "səb-ˈmɪt." Remember that the emphasis should always be on the second syllable.

How many syllables does "submit" have?

The word "submit" has two syllables: "sub" and "mit." The first syllable is pronounced with a schwa sound, making it quick and less emphasized.
